Transaction ff97b871527f2694a6428a6a52ddb333997542d1c11856ea1cd2db9da003bb0c
1 Input
1 Outputs
- ff97b871527f2694a6428a6a52ddb333997542d1c11856ea1cd2db9da003bb0c:0
value 74924471
address 372VYZh3Ts7djFG7y1CNnByNQ1Tq5DgyaY